The race of the seismic waves

Two waves set off from the hypocentre: the faster P wave arrives first with a sharp jolt; the S wave carries the actual shaking.

P waves — the first sharp jolt (~6 km/s)S waves — the strongest shaking (~3.5 km/s)

The great earthquakes in this area's history

Almost a thousand years of catalogues: the strongest documented events within ~50 km.

19196.4
Mugello earthquake
29 June 1919 · 39 km from here
XCompletely destructive: most buildings are destroyed.
13526.3
Alta Valtiberina earthquake
25 December 1352 · 45 km from here
IXDestructive: many buildings partly or fully collapse.
17816.1
Faentino earthquake
4 April 1781 · 46 km from here
IX-XCompletely destructive: most buildings are destroyed.
16616.0
Appennino forlivese earthquake
22 March 1661 · 19 km from here
XCompletely destructive: most buildings are destroyed.

Source: Parametric Catalogue of Italian Earthquakes CPTI15 (INGV, CC BY 4.0).
